A 19-Year Study of the Dynamics of an Invasive Alien Tree, Bischofia javanica, on a Subtropical Oceanic Island

Abstract

ABSTRACT A 19-yr study of the dynamics of an invasive alien species, Bischofia javanica Blume, in a secondary forest was conducted in the Bonin Islands, Japan. The study was begun in 1984 when another alien species, Pinus luchuensis Mayer, had begun to die because of infection by a pine nematode as well as typhoon damage in 1983. Diameters at breast height (DBHs) of all trees in a 20 by 20 m plot and heights of all saplings (<1.3 m, ≥0.3 m in height) were measured almost every 3 yr. The total basal area of P. luchuensis decreased over time, and all trees had fallen over by 1998. The total basal area of B. javanica increased more than 10-fold over 19 yr without changes in tree or sapling density. Up to 1990, growth rates of trees of B. javanica were higher than those of two native canopy trees (Pouteria obovata and Machilus kobu), but a third native canopy tree (Schima mertensiana) had growth rates comparable with those of B. javanica.
